Silver Oak & Twomey
Silver Oak Cellars was founded in 1972, renowned for crafting Cabernet Sauvignon. Fueled by passion and driven by a relentless pursuit of perfection, its meticulously crafted Cabernet Sauvignons are exclusively aged in American Oak, creating wines of elegance, complexity, and consistency. Silver Oak’s wineries in Napa Valley and Alexander Valley are the first production wineries to achieve LEED Platinum certification, underscoring Silver Oak’s leadership in sustainable winemaking. Their commitment to quality and excellence has expanded other wine varietals and brands across Twomey, Timeless Napa Valley, and Prince Hill Vineyards, each providing a unique yet consistently exceptional wine experience.

Winc is a modern winery with a direct connection to the consumer, building a portfolio of brands for the next generation of wine drinkers. After launching in 2011 with the goal of making discovering great wine easy, Winc continues to disrupt the $220BN wine industry. Driven by the vision of a great bottle on every table and a great story in every bottle, Winc seeks to create more custom experiences for its members and bring ease and exploration to the process of buying and enjoying wine. The company's unrivaled access to consumer insights has helped shape the development of iconic brands like Summer Water, the viral hit embodying the rosé state of mind, and Folly of the Beast, the supremely accessible Pinot Noir of uncompromising quality. In addition to its online subscription service, Winc’s sought-after brands are available in progressive restaurants and premium retailers nationwide.

Chateau Montelena Winery
Established in 1882, the revival of the winery begins with the purchase and reunification of the estate by Jim Barrett in 1972. In a few short years, Chateau Montelena put California at the forefront of the wine world by winning the Judgment of Paris in 1976. At this pivotal event, Chateau Montelena’s 1973 Chardonnay was selected as the top-ranking wine in a blind tasting of 4 white Burgundies and 6 California Chardonnays. Today, Chateau Montelena is honored on the National Register of Historic Places and stands as a quality icon, consistently producing some of the finest and sought-after wines in California.
